Gov Zulum Cleared N12B Outstanding debts, end Era of owing pensioners in Borno State

Governor Babagana Zulum of Borno state has declared outstanding pensioners debts worth N12 Billion in the state.

The governor made this known in a post share on his Official Facebook on the 2nd of December 2021.

According to him, while stating that in the next 48hrs every pensioners in Borno State will get credit on their bank account, said that owing people who have served the state for 35 -40 is since against God.

He said

“Today I have cleared off the N12Billion Naira outstanding. This bring to an end the era of owing pensioners. It should not be recorded in history that our parents who laboured for the state for the past 35-40 years of their lives could not get means of surviving after retirement, even God will not be happy. It is expected that in the next 48hrs, every pensioner should have been credited in their accounts”
